Jeon Hyun-moo, Why Do Suspicion Persist Despite Agency's Explanation on IV Treatment in Vehicle?

Broadcaster Jeon Hyun-moo has recently come under scrutiny again due to allegations of illegal medical procedures related to a scene from a past entertainment program where he received IV treatment while in a vehicle. Although his agency quickly issued a clarification, the controversy does not seem to be settling down easily.

As the fallout grew, with some cast members of MBC's "I Live Alone" stepping down due to allegations of illegal medical procedures, a screen capture of Jeon Hyun-moo receiving IV treatment in a car rapidly spread across online communities. This led netizens to question whether the act followed normal medical procedures.

As the controversy escalated, Jeon Hyun-moo's agency, SM C&C, issued an official statement on the 19th to clarify the situation. The agency revealed that the scene was from a broadcast in 2016, explaining that Jeon Hyun-moo had received treatment and prescriptions from a doctor due to a serious throat condition. They added that due to time constraints in the filming schedule, the treatment was completed while moving, as per the doctor's judgment, which was exposed in the broadcast.

Furthermore, the agency emphasized that there was no instance of personally calling a medical professional or receiving illegal treatment. They stated that all processes, except for the completion of the treatment, were conducted under the judgment of medical staff at the hospital, and that the current suspicions arose from a misunderstanding due to insufficient context being conveyed at the time.

However, despite this explanation, critical opinions have not subsided. The agency's statement that all actions, except for the completion of the treatment, were conducted at the hospital has instead fueled the controversy. This implies that Jeon Hyun-moo himself may have removed the needle and completed the treatment, or that the medication continued without medical personnel present.

Some are raising concerns about the administration of IV fluids in a location without medical staff and the subsequent disposal of medical waste. Some netizens are calling for concrete evidence, such as medical certificates or prescriptions, to clearly prove the treatment that took place at that time.

As the allegations of illegal medical practices spread throughout the entertainment industry, every past broadcast scene is being scrutinized under a strict lens, coinciding with the public's sensitive gaze.
